SALT LAKE CITY, Utah – Real Monarchs SLC will play at Rio Tinto Stadium on July 11 in what will be the “first professional team sporting event played in the U.S with fans in attendance since March 11,” according to a team statement.
The Monarchs are scheduled to play against San Diego Loyal SC on Saturday, July 11 at Rio Tinto Stadium, the home of MLS club Real Salt Lake, in Sandy, Utah.
According to the USL club, 5,300 fans will be allowed to attend the soccer match after the Monarchs received authorization from the state of Utah, local health authorities, and the USL.
Social distancing protocols will be implemented and in effect for those in attendance.
“Our staff has worked diligently to develop a comprehensive plan that ensures that we have a safe, healthy and fun environment for our fans while experiencing a great match at Rio Tinto Stadium,” Real Salt Lake Chief business officer Andy Carroll said. “The health and safety of our players, fans, staff and community has been the top priority throughout our process in seeking creative solutions to safely open our stadium to fans. With safe distances between seats and other safety measures in place, we are proud and excited to welcome our fans back as the Monarchs return to the field in defense of their USL Championship title. We are very grateful to the thoughtful and steady leadership that we have in Salt Lake County and throughout Utah state government in providing this opportunity.”

Prior to the scheduled match between Real Monarchs and San Diego Loyal SC, the last professional sporting event to take place with fans in attendance was an NBA game between the Denver Nuggets and Dallas Mavericks on Tuesday, March 11. In March, the coronavirus pandemic caused the sporting world to come to a halt.
According to the Real Monarchs, tickets for the match “will first be made available to season ticket members with Real Salt Lake, Real Monarchs SLC and Utah Royals FC. Remaining tickets will be made available to the general public.”
The match will kick-off a defense of a championship for the Monarchs. The Real Monarchs won the USL Championship in 2019.
San Diego Loyal SC vs. Real Monarchs will be televised on ESPN Deportes.
